Biography/History
The
school
was
built
in
1904
after
the
other
one
was
destroyed
by a
fire.
The
building
was
constructed
out
of
brick
and had
four
rooms.
In
1914
an
addition
was
added
to the
building
, and in
1955
an
elementary
wing
was
added.
In
1969
a
new
school
was
built.
